<p><strong>1. Understanding Renewable Energy</strong><br>
Renewable energy refers to energy generated from environmental resources that are constantly replenished. These include solar, air-flow, water-powered, biomass, and earth-heat reserves. Unlike fossil fuels, green energy options do not deplete and are thought to be eco-friendly.</p>

<p><strong>2. Advantages of Renewable Energy</strong><br>
There are numerous benefits to utilizing renewable energy: – <strong>Reduced Carbon Emissions:</strong> Switching to renewable sources helps lower the release of carbon dioxide, thus addressing climate change. – <strong>Power Stability:</strong> By relying on domestic energy sources, countries can reduce their reliance on imported fuels, enhancing energy security. – <strong>Financial Development:</strong> The green power sector generates jobs and promotes economic advancement through innovation and investment.</p>

<p><strong>3. Challenges in Implementing Renewable Energy</strong><br>
While the advantages are clear, the shift to renewable energy is depicts challenges: – <strong>Upfront Expenses:</strong> The installation of green energy systems can be expensive, though technological advances are driving prices down. – <strong>Dependability:</strong> Renewable options, such as solar and air-driven energy, are occasionally intermittent, requiring storage solutions for consistent supply.</p>
